  2. 11:00AM: Tobermory Distillery
    20 minutes (7 miles) from Duart Castle

    If you're a whisky lover, then Tobermory Distillery is an experience for you. The chilled harbor town of Tobermory is home to the Distillery, which has existed since 1798 and is among the oldest commercial distilleries on the planet. A guided trip will help you gain an insight into the distilling process, history, and tradition of making Scottish whisky.

  4. 2:30PM: Isle of Mull Cheese
    30 minutes (14 miles) from Lochbuie Standing Stones

    The Isle of Mull is well-known for its cheese. Mull Cheddar, which is made at the Tobermory Dairy, is a must-try when you're on the island. Take a guided tour of the farm and find out how the cheese is made, and what sets it apart from other kinds of cheese. The farm also has a mouthwatering cheese shop that offers samples and the chance to purchase your favorites.
